You need to start commitment control prior to using COMMIT keyword (i.e.
in CL STRCMTCTL).

Hi!

I have started for a short time to programm with ILE C and embedded SQL.
I want to insert/update in one table whatever I do (Update/insert) I get
the following SQLCODE = -7008. I had a look to the SQL Classes and Codes
and it says "The table is in an invalid state for the operation". 
The code looks something like that:

 #include <stdio.h>
 #include "mystuff.h"

 int main(int argc, char* argv[])
 {
    int  i;

    EXEC SQL INCLUDE SQLCA;

    EXEC SQL
      INSERT INTO MARIS/PCS001PF
         VALUES ('name', 'VALUE');

    if (SQLCODE == 0)
    {
       printf("It works");
    }
   else
    {
       printf("ERROR SQLCODE=%d \n",SQLCODE);
    }

    EXEC SQL
      COMMIT;

    printf("End"); 
}
Thanks for any ideas and yout time.
